The all-welded TRACKER® GRIZZLY® 1648 Jon is a tough and versatile aluminum jon boat that can easily be adapted for fishing, hunting or working. The unitized stringer, transom and hull provide rock-solid construction and a smooth, dry ride. The 1648 has a thick .190 aluminum cockpit floor plus a big front deck with a lockable storage compartment. The 7° deadrise Mod V hull provides a smooth, dry ride, and it's finished with our exclusive Forest Green powder-coat (as well as SURE TREAD™ texture on the floor). And like all TRACKER boats, it's backed by the TRACKER PROMISE-the best factory warranty in aluminum boats.
TRACKER GRIZZLY jon boats have a reputation for top-quality, long-lasting construction, superior design and maximum durability.
Length:16' 1"
Beam: 6' 0"
Bottom Width: 4' 0"
Max. Recommended HP: 40 HP
Fuel Capacity (Portable): 6 gal.
Max. Person Capacity: 4 persons
Max. Person Weight: 555 lbs.
Max. Person, Motor & Gear Weight: 1055 lbs.
Interior Depth: 16"
Transom Height: 21"
Deadrise: 7 degrees
Hull Material: 0.1 5052 marine alloy
Average Dry Weight: 640 lbs.
Average Package Weight: 1305 lbs.
Package Height: 6' 1"
Package Width: 6' 0"
Towing Length: 20' 4"
Storage Length: 20' 4"

Construction & Exterior
Color: Forest Green
Available in optional TrueTimber® Grassland or TrueTimber® Woodland camo patterns (at additional cost)
Industry-exclusive, baked-on powdercoat finish w/Sure Tread™ for long-lasting durability, color & good looks
100% aluminum, wood-free construction
Thick .190 aluminum floor for added rigidity & a quieter ride
7° deadrise for a smoother, drier ride
Welded-in, foam-filled interior side walls for quieter ride & structural strength
Heavy-duty 1-piece, extruded aluminum gunnels for structural strength & rigidity
Extruded bow chines for a stronger hull
2-piece, .100 5052 marine grade aluminum hull
All-aluminum box-beam transom w/corner braces—welded in to unitize & strengthen the hull
Welded-in longitudinal stringer system for full-length support along the running surface
Pressed-in strakes for structural strength & tracking stability
Welded, drained rain channels for drier storage in bow compartment(s)
